The best and worst songs to have sex to right now: science

To set the mood in the bedroom, you need to play some hit tunes, but researchers say most people are picking the wrong tunes.

The experts analyzed Spotify's current pop playlists for keywords like “romance,” “sexy,” “sensual” and “intimate” to determine which strictly sensual songs fit the desired tempo for sex, which has been scientifically determined to be 119 beats per minute.

Previous studies have found that the ideal tempo for music during sex is 119 BPM. Dmitrii Kotin – Stock.adobe.com

The R&B singer's song is 60 BPM and was ranked as the most inappropriate song to play during an act, despite appearing on around 121 playlists.

Popular songs like Arctic Monkeys' “I Wanna Be Yours” and Daniel Caesar's “Get You (ft. Kali Uchis)” also ranked low.

Several of The Weeknd's songs, including “High for This,” were found to have low BPMs.

Despite the sexually provocative lyrics, the song's tempo of 75 BPM disqualifies it from the pros, who were dismayed to find that the song appeared on 146 private playlists, 31 of which had the word “sex” in the title.

Rihanna has also had several songs that were deemed inappropriate for the bedroom, including “Needed Me” and “Sex With Me.”

The researchers also analyzed the Billboard Hot 100 for the best songs for sex, with Post Malone coming out on top.

“Pour Me A Drink (ft. Blake Shelton)” has a tempo of 119 BPM, making it the perfect song to spice up sex, while other chart-topping hits include Dominic Fike's “misses” at 119.9 BPM and Eminem's “Brand New Dance” at 120 BPM.
